Area-angle variables for general relativity
Bianca Dittrich🇨🇦 · Simone Speziale🇨🇦
Abstract
We introduce a modified Regge calculus for general relativity on a triangulated four dimensional Riemannian manifold where the fundamental variables are areas and a certain class of angles. These variables satisfy constraints which are local in the triangulation. We expect the formulation to have applications to classical discrete gravity and non-perturbative approaches to quantum gravity.
